Please see the License for the specific language * governing rights and limitations under the License. * * ======================================================================== * * Description: Check if a year is a leap year + associated arrays * ****************************************************************************/ #include "variety.h" #include #include "rtdata.h" #include "timedata.h" short const __based(__segname("_CONST")) __diyr[] = { /* days in normal year array */ 0, /* Jan */ 31, /* Feb */ 31 + 28, /* Mar */ 31 + 28 + 31, /* Apr */ 31 + 28 + 31 + 30, /* May */ 31 + 28 + 31 + 30 + 31, /* Jun */ 31 + 28 + 31 + 30 + 31 + 30, /* Jul */ 31 + 28 + 31 + 30 + 31 + 30 + 31, /* Aug */ 31 + 28 + 31 + 30 + 31 + 30 + 31 + 31, /* Sep */ 31 + 28 + 31 + 30 + 31 + 30 + 31 + 31 + 30, /* Oct */ 31 + 28 + 31 + 30 + 31 + 30 + 31 + 31 + 30 + 31, /* Nov */ 31 + 28 + 31 + 30 + 31 + 30 + 31 + 31 + 30 + 31 + 30, /* Dec */ 31 + 28 + 31 + 30 + 31 + 30 + 31 + 31 + 30 + 31 + 30 + 31 /* Jan, next year */ }; short const __based(__segname("_CONST")) __dilyr[] = { /* days in leap year array */ 0, /* Jan */ 31, /* Feb */ 31 + 29, /* Mar */ 31 + 29 + 31, /* Apr */ 31 + 29 + 31 + 30, /* May */ 31 + 29 + 31 + 30 + 31, /* Jun */ 31 + 29 + 31 + 30 + 31 + 30, /* Jul */ 31 + 29 + 31 + 30 + 31 + 30 + 31, /* Aug */ 31 + 29 + 31 + 30 + 31 + 30 + 31 + 31, /* Sep */ 31 + 29 + 31 + 30 + 31 + 30 + 31 + 31 + 30, /* Oct */ 31 + 29 + 31 + 30 + 31 + 30 + 31 + 31 + 30 + 31, /* Nov */ 31 + 29 + 31 + 30 + 31 + 30 + 31 + 31 + 30 + 31 + 30, /* Dec */ 31 + 29 + 31 + 30 + 31 + 30 + 31 + 31 + 30 + 31 + 30 + 31 /* Jan, next year */ }; int __leapyear( unsigned year ) { if( year & 3 ) return( 0 ); if( ( year % 100 ) != 0 ) return( 1 ); if( ( year % 400 ) == 0 ) return( 1 ); return( 0 ); }
